Answer:
17.1972degrees
Step-by-step explanation:
length of an arc = theta/360 * 2πr
Substitute the given angle;
1.2 = theta/360 * 2(3.14)(4)
1.2 = theta/360 * 25.12
1.2/25.12 = theta/360
0.04777 = theta/360
theta = 360 * .04777
theta = 17.1972
Hence the required angle is 17.1972degrees
